How they compare
Myanmar currently reports 1.4% against 1.4% in India, a difference of 0.0%.
That makes Myanmar's figure about 1.1 times India's.
Across all 66 years both countries report, Myanmar has been ahead every year.
India ranks 127th and Myanmar ranks 124th of 218 countries.
Myanmar has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| India | Myanmar |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 0.6% | 0.7% | 0.1% | Myanmar |
| 1970s | 0.6% | 0.8% | 0.1% | Myanmar |
| 1980s | 0.7% | 0.8% | 0.1% | Myanmar |
| 1990s | 0.8% | 1.0% | 0.2% | Myanmar |
| 2000s | 0.9% | 1.1% | 0.2% | Myanmar |
| 2010s | 1.1% | 1.2% | 0.1% | Myanmar |
| 2020s | 1.2% | 1.3% | 0.1% | Myanmar |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
